    Department overview
    We are a growing organization of data scientists, machine learning engineers, and developers partnering to deliver impactful end-to-end data products, analytics, and AI/GenAI use cases. Our work spans across research, commercial, and production, and we're focused on industrializing and democratizing AI. We use scalable data platforms, MLOps, reference architectures, and modular components that span the entire data and ML lifecycle. We are cloud-native and primarily work in AWS and MS Azure. We are agile, embrace diverse thinking and continuous learning, and foster a culture of feedback and honesty, all while having fun.
